Intended Use
The PNK Total Knee System is indicated in knee arthroplasty for reduction or relief of pain and/or improved knee function in skeletally mature patients with severe knee pain and disability due to rheumatoid arthritis, primary and secondary traumatic arthritis, avascular necrosis of the femoral condyle, posttraumatic loss of joint configuration. Moderate valgus, varus, or flexion deformity in which the ligamentous structures can be returned to adequate function and stability. This device may also be indicated in correction of unsuccessful osteotomy. arthrodesis, or failure of previous arthroplasty procedure. The PNK Total Knee System is designed for cemented use only.
Device Description
The PNK Total Knee System is of the fixed bearing type with a posterior stabilized design (PS) and cruciate retained design (CR) configurations. It is a Patellofemorotibial, polymer/metal/polymer. semi-constrained, cemented knee prosthesis that consists of a femoral component, tibial tray component, tibial insert component, and patellar component.
The PS version has tibial inserts with posts and femoral components with cams that interact with the posts to help stabilize the knee after the posterior cruciate ligament is removed. The CR version has tibial inserts and femoral components without posts or cams, allowing the posterior cruciate ligament to be "retained" and provide stability to the knee joint.
Femoral Component is fabricated from cast cobalt-chromium-molybdenum alloy, and is intended for cemented application to replace the articulating surface of the distal femur. Total Knee Femoral Component is available in right and left configurations, and eight proportional sizes (sizes 1-8) to accommodate differences in patient anatomy.
The tibial Tray components (tibial baseplate) are made from Ti-6Al-4V titanium alloy, and tibial trays are available in 8 sizes (A-H,) to allow optimal cortical bone coverage of the prepared tibia. The unique stem Diameter for the all 8 sizes.
Tibial Insert components are made from Highly Cross-linked UHMWPE (HXLPE) and are available in 12 proportional sizes that match to corresponding 2 tibial tray components and two femoral components.
Patellar components are made from Highly Cross-linked UHMWPE (HXLPE). The articulating surface of the patellar component is axisymmetric (round) with a flattened sombrero shape and the patella components are available in 6 diameters.
All implant components are provided sterile.
